Hi everybody! I had to share this find today.
I own a cleaning company. We sometimes do move out cleanings to get apartments ready for the next tenant. Had one today. Was told to keep or throw away anything left behind. Tucked away in a cabinet was this zip-lock baggie of coins. 52 quarters and 2 Dollar coins! Also some dimes, nickles and pennies. The quarters span from 2010 to 1962. So even though I couldn't get out to detect the dirt due to weather, SCORE!! Ya buddy!! My largest all inclusive coin find ever. :icon_thumleft:
Thanks for looking and good luck hunting.. Kenny :)
